How to Cook Couscous Couscous is not a grain. It’s made from grain, sure, but it’s just a very tiny version of pasta. Yes, really. That means, unless you’re using a wholegrain version, couscous has no more nutritional value than a big bowl of spaghetti. Not that there’s anything wrong with pasta, so …
